Abstract
An industrial area with premium power supply “power quality park” usually includes technologically advanced machines with many power electronic converters. These converters considerably damage the voltage shape and site improvement is necessary. A novel method of voltage distortion compensation and a novel power circuit for a converter filter are proposed. The new method does not require calculation of an active current or voltage component and in this way a delay in compensator response is avoided. This approach is verified by measurements in a low-power model.
